HB5471 Summary
-
Changes sentencing requirement for first degree murder from discretionary ("may") to mandatory ("shall") when the defendant is 18 or older and the murder involved exceptionally brutal or heinous behavior indicative of wanton cruelty.
-
Adds a new sentencing category (viii) to Section 5-8-1 of the Unified Code of Corrections establishing mandatory natural life imprisonment for adults convicted of first degree murder accompanied by brutal or heinous conduct.
-
Maintains existing mandatory natural life sentences for other aggravating circumstances including prior murder convictions, murders of children under 12, multiple victims, and murders of peace officers or emergency personnel.
-
Applies to the 97th General Assembly (2011-2012) and amends Illinois criminal sentencing law regarding capital and non-capital murder cases.
